I use a few of the ones mentioned already but find these very handy too:

Aardvark - clean up a page prior to printing or saving

All-in-one Sidebar - toggle a sidebar with lots of different options available

Flashgot - grab single and multiple links for which ever download manager you use

Print Preview - see and maybe scale what you're going to print

Second Search - popup for search bar to select another engine for the current search without changing the default engine
